Q: Is 51,226,042 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 51,226,042 is not a prime number.

Why is 51,226,042 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 51226042 can be evenly divided by 1 2 7 14 59 118 413 826 62,017 124,034 434,119 868,238 3,659,003 7,318,006 25,613,021 and 51,226,042, with no remainder.

Since 51,226,042 cannot be divided by just 1 and 51,226,042, it is not a prime number.
